Alternatives to Constantinople

But Constantine has to have a really good reason to not keep the de facto eastern capital at Nikomedia. OTL Byzantium offered just about everything he could have dreamed of in a capital city as far as location and a blank slate goes, which is why he chose it.

There is no need for any other capital but Nikomedia. And sometimes Antiochia and others if war warrants it (Augusta Treverorum, Singidum, ....). Byzantium was perfect due to its geographical location. Surrounded by the sea on 3 sides. No other city was comparable or could had become the same invulnerbale fortress.

So it remains Nikomedia or it becomes Byzantium. Everything else makes no sense, from a roman point of view.
 
What if a city similar to Constantinople was made in Hispania instead, near OTL Gibralter?

Makes no sense. The main fronts these days are Euphrat and Danube. So the emperor has to be somewhere in the middle. Simply for faster communication and travel.

Even if the western roman empire looses everything but Africa and perhaps Baetica, Carthago is the obvious choice and not Tingis or the rock of Gibraltar.

If the empire divides in to 3 parts, like it did during Gallienus times, you would see perhaps Augusta Treverorum as the western capital. The rest stays the same.
